In a typical inspection I check
the exterior, walk the roof, crawl through the attic, check the garage, all
utilities like the A/C and Electric, plumbing etc. Then I put on my inside
shoes and check all the inside rooms, bathrooms, etc and finish checking
the kitchen and appliances. Lastly, I check your sprinkler system.

I'm always happy to answer any questions and teach folks how to manage
your A/C, sprinklers, etc. After the inspection I go back to my office and
take an hour or so to compile the report. You will get a full color report, easy
to read and understand complete with pictures, etc. I also send the report
to The Villages Warranty Department that same day (on a Warranty Inspection) so they can quickly
call you to take care of any issues I may find. Both you and the warranty
department get the report that same day.

I know I am not the most
expensive, and I also know I am not the cheapest. A couple of weeks ago I
was doing an inspection and another inspector drove in and was doing a
warranty inspection across the street. I watched him, and he was there for
49 minutes.
I did not see him go up on the roof, he used binoculars. I do not think he
went in the attic. I find issues in the attic often, and some of the roof issues
I find I would not easily find if I did not walk onto the roof. Being a career
firefighter, walking a roof is something I am comfortable with.

When he was finished he handed the homeowners a checklist. No report,
no pictures, and I do not think he contacted the warranty department for
them. As he was leaving I waved at him and we met for a couple of
minutes. He complained about his job and told me he charged $150.00. I
wished him he best and thought, "I never want to be like that".

Of course, I
would never divulge his name and I know some folks would be happy with
his price, etc. The lesson there is that all inspectors are not the same.
